A substantial, four-storey terrace set in a popular location on the fringes of Delph. Set close to open countryside whilst still being ideal for a wealth of amenities, viewing comes highly recommended. EPC: D
Personal inspection of this beautifully presented terraced home will reveal, to the ground floor, an entrance hall with stairs to the first-floor, a modern kitchen/breakfast room with solid wood worktops and a bright and spacious lounge with a wonderful wooded aspect.
To the first-floor viewers will find two bedrooms, the main bedroom being a generous double. A modern four-piece bathroom completes the first-floor accommodation. The third bedroom can be located on the second floor, accessed via a staircase off the first-floor landing.
In addition, there is a large useful cellar room, ideal as a utility/store room and offering further development potential.
Warmed by a gas central heating system with 'Vaillant' combination boiler, the economy and comfort are enhanced further by uPVC double glazed windows.
Externally there is a mature communal garden to the rear, accessed via steps to either side of the block.
Oldham Road can be located on the fringes of the popular village of Delph in Saddleworth. With trendy pubs, cafés and wine bars within walking distance, the property is also ideal for easy access to neighbouring villages including Dobcross, Diggle and Uppermill and as such, this would prove an ideal choice.
